Title: | Untangling the effects of future climate change and human activity on evapotranspiration in the Heihe agricultural region, Northwest China |
Authors: | Zou, M., S. Kang, J. Niu and H. Lu |
Year: | 2020 |
Journal: | Journal of Hydrology |
Volume (Issue): | 585 |
Pages: | |
Article ID: | 124323 |
DOI: | 10.1016/j.jhydrol.2019.124323 |
URL (non-DOI journals): | |
Model: | SWAT |
Broad Application Category: | hydrologic only |
Primary Application Category: | evapotranspiration assessment |
Secondary Application Category: | climate change assessment |
Watershed Description: | 9,501.85 km^2 agricultural drainage area, located in the Ganzhou District, Linze County, and Gaotai County in the northern part of the Heihe River Basin in northwest China. |
